Star Trek
Star Trek, which first aired in 1966, has significantly impacted the world of technology. The show’s depiction of advanced technology, such as communicators, computers, and teleportation, inspired many scientists and inventors to pursue their development in real life.

The cell phone is one of the most notable examples of technology inspired by Star Trek. The communicator used by the characters in the show was a small device that could make calls wirelessly. Martin Cooper, a Motorola engineer, was inspired by this device and developed the first cell phone in 1973.

Another example of technology inspired by Star Trek is the tablet computer. The show featured a device called the PADD (Personal Access Display Device), a portable touchscreen computer used by the characters on the show. The tablet computer we use today, such as the iPad and Surface, was inspired by this device.
Star Trek also inspired advances in virtual reality and teleportation. The Holodeck, a virtual reality room used by the characters on the show, inspired the development of virtual reality technology. Teleportation, depicted in the show as a way to instantly transport people and objects, continues to be an area of interest for scientists and researchers.
In conclusion, Star Trek has significantly impacted the world of technology, inspiring many advancements in wireless communication, portable computing, virtual reality, and teleportation.
